Is Shaniwar Wada (India) Worth Visiting?
Shaniwar Wada, a historic fort in Pune, India, is absolutely worth visiting for anyone interested in delving into the rich tapestry of Maratha history. Known for its impressive architecture and the tales of bravery and intrigue that echo within its walls, Shaniwar Wada offers a captivating glimpse into a bygone era.
The fort's popularity stems from its significance as the seat of the Peshwa rulers, and its tourist appeal lies in the opportunity to explore the remnants of a once-grand palace, all about the rise and fall of a powerful dynasty. It's a must-see for history buffs and anyone wanting to experience a tangible connection to India's past.
Opening Hours & Best Time to Visit Shaniwar Wada (India)
Planning your visit to Shaniwar Wada? Knowing the opening hours and the best time to visit will ensure you make the most of your experience. Here's a quick guide to help you plan your trip and find the best time to see this historical landmark.
- Opening Hours: Shaniwar Wada is open daily from 8:00 AM to 6:30 PM.
- Best Time to Visit: The best time to visit is during the cooler months, from October to March. The weather is pleasant, making it ideal for exploring the fort.
- Best Time to Go: To avoid crowds, try visiting on weekdays, especially in the mornings. Weekends and public holidays tend to be busier.
- Estimated Visit Duration: Allow approximately 2-3 hours to fully explore the fort and its surroundings.

How Much to Enter / Visit Shaniwar Wada (India)
Planning to visit Shaniwar Wada and wondering about the tickets and entry fees? Here's what you need to know about the price of admission and where to buy your pass for this historical landmark.
- Entry Fee: The entry fee for Indian citizens is INR 5 per person.
- Entry Fee: The entry fee for foreign nationals is INR 125 per person.
- Ticket Purchase: Tickets can be purchased at the entrance of the fort.
- Tour Guides: Guided tours are available at an additional cost, offering a more in-depth understanding of the fort's history.
How To Go to Shaniwar Wada (India)
Getting to Shaniwar Wada is relatively straightforward, with several transport options available. Here's a guide on how to go to this historical site using various modes of transport.
- By Air: The nearest airport is Pune International Airport, which is well-connected to major Indian cities. From the airport, you can hire a taxi or use a ride-hailing service to reach Shaniwar Wada.
- By Train: Pune Railway Station is a major railway hub. From the station, you can take a local bus, auto-rickshaw, or taxi to Shaniwar Wada.
- By Bus: Pune has a well-developed public bus network. Several buses connect different parts of the city to Shaniwar Wada.
- Ride Hailing: Ride-hailing services are readily available in Pune and offer a convenient way to reach Shaniwar Wada.
Things To Do in or near the Shaniwar Wada
Shaniwar Wada and its surrounding area offer a variety of activities and attractions for visitors. Whether you're interested in history, culture, or simply exploring the city, there's plenty to see and do. Here's a list of nearby attractions and nearby activities to make the most of your visit.
- Activities in Shaniwar Wada:
- Explore the fort's architecture and historical ruins.
- Attend the light and sound show in the evening (if available).
- Visit the Dilli Darwaza, one of the main entrances.
- Learn about the Peshwa dynasty and their legacy.
- Take photographs of the impressive fort walls and structures.
- Activities Nearby Shaniwar Wada:
- Visit the Dagdusheth Halwai Ganpati Temple, a famous Ganesh temple.
- Explore the Raja Dinkar Kelkar Museum, showcasing Indian artifacts and art.
- Stroll through the bustling streets of Laxmi Road for shopping.
- Enjoy a traditional Maharashtrian meal at a local restaurant.
- Visit the Aga Khan Palace, a historical landmark with connections to Mahatma Gandhi.

Where to Eat Inside or near Shaniwar Wada (India)
Exploring Shaniwar Wada can work up an appetite! Luckily, there are plenty of options for grabbing a bite nearby. Whether you're craving traditional Indian food or something quick and easy, here's a guide to where to eat near Shaniwar Wada.
- Cafes/Restaurants:
- Cafe Goodluck: A Pune institution known for its Irani chai and delicious snacks.
- Dorabjee & Sons: A legendary restaurant serving Parsi and Mughlai cuisine.
- Vaishali Restaurant: A popular spot for South Indian dishes and quick bites.
- Local Street Food:
- Vada Pav: A quintessential Mumbai street food, also popular in Pune.
- Pav Bhaji: A spicy vegetable curry served with buttered bread rolls.
- Pani Puri: A popular street snack consisting of crispy puris filled with flavored water, potatoes, and chickpeas.
